Evaluation of Feeding America’s Ending Hunger Community of Practice

Feeding America, a nationwide network of food banks, launched the Ending Hunger Community of Practice (EHCOP) to promote learning about the impact of successful, cost-effective Food Bank program interventions that aim at helping households manage and increase their resources and to achieve long-term food security. MEF Associates supported Feeding America in this effort by developing a logic model and measurement framework to allow Feeding America to evaluate the variety of interventions that fall under the EHCOP, conducted an assessment of existing interventions being implemented at nine food banks, and providing technical assistance to food banks and Feeding America related to ongoing evaluation of their interventions, including developing a toolkit to help them to analyze intervention costs.
